Why Live in Triangle

Triangle, a neighborhood in Saint Louis Park, offers a suburban lifestyle with convenient access to downtown Minneapolis, just 8 miles away. The area is known for its highly rated schools, including Susan Lindgren Elementary and St. Louis Park High School, which attract young families and commuters. The neighborhood features a mix of housing options, primarily consisting of rentals, with a limited inventory of single-family homes, condos, and multi-unit dwellings. Most homes date back to around 1937, featuring styles such as minimal traditionals and prairie, often with detached garages and mid-sized lawns. Residents enjoy various attractions, including lakeside recreation at Cedar Lake, Lake of the Isles, and Bde Maka Ska, all within 4 miles. Historic Lilac Park and Carpenter Park offer outdoor activities like picnicking, baseball, and skateboarding. Shopping and dining options are plentiful at Greenway Lakes Commons, with retailers like Whole Foods Market and eateries such as Yum! Kitchen and Bakery and Basil. For craft beer enthusiasts, Steel Toe Brewing provides a local gathering spot with a rotating food truck schedule. The neighborhood maintains a community-oriented feel with landmarks like St. Louis Park City Hall and the St. Louis Park Police Department contributing to a crime rate lower than the national average. Commuting is facilitated by easy access to Highway 100 and U.S. Interstate 394, with public transportation available via Metro Transit buses. For healthcare needs, Methodist Hospital is just 2 miles away, and Minneapolis-St Paul International Airport is 14 miles from the neighborhood.

Is Triangle a good place to live?
Triangle is a good place to live. Triangle is considered car-dependent and very bikeable with some transit options. Triangle is a suburban neighborhood. Triangle has 7 parks for recreational activities. It is fairly dense in population with 11.5 people per acre and a median age of 33. The average household income is $80,393 which is below the national average. College graduates make up 63% of residents. A majority of residents in Triangle are renters, with 88.3% of residents renting and 11.7% of residents owning their home. How much do you need to make to afford a house in Triangle?
The median home price in Triangle is $467,290. If you put a 20% down payment of $93,500 and had a 30-year fixed mortgage with an interest rate of 6.74%, your estimated principal and interest payment would be $2,420 a month plus property taxes, HOA fees, home insurance, PMI, and utilities. Using the 28% rule, you would need to make at least $104K a year to afford the median home price in Triangle. The average household income in Triangle is $80K.
